What does forskolin do and how does it impact the body's functions?

Forskolin is a natural compound found in the roots of the Indian coleus plant. It is known to increase levels of a molecule called cAMP in the body, which can help regulate various cellular functions. Forskolin has been studied for its potential benefits in weight loss, heart health, and respiratory conditions. It may also have anti-inflammatory and antioxidant properties. However, more research is needed to fully understand its impact on the body's functions.
